Biography

Best known for becoming the first African-American to play in the Masters Tournament in 1975, Elder turned pro in 1959 and went on to win four tournaments on the PGA Tour and eight on the Senior PGA Tour. He also played on the 1979 Ryder Cup team.

Mr. Elder has been inducted into the Texas Sports Hall of Fame and the NCAA Hall of Fame. He has received an honorary doctorate degree from Daniel Hale Williams University and received the Sports Writers of America annual award for service and dedication presented at the 2000 Masters Golf Tournament.

Elder’s early years were been tough. Because of the limited opportunities offered to African Americans, he could only practice by sneaking onto all white golf courses at night. Dropping out of high school, Elder positioned himself as a caddy for white golfers and later began to hustle on the golf course. Golf was Elder’s means of earning money to buy food after both his parents met tragic, young deaths. Lee Elder is involved in numerous charitable causes such as the Lee Elder Reunion Golf Tournament to aid underprivileged children, Boys and Girls Clubs, American Heart Association, and Diabetes Association. He has also played in exhibitions and classics in South Africa where proceeds went to South African girls’ schools.
